Diethylenetriaminepentaacetic acid dianhydride
Diethylenetriaminepentaacetic acid dianhydride (CAS: 23911-26-4, C14H19N3O8) is a highly reactive organic compound with a molecular weight of 357.32 g/mol. It serves as a valuable building block in chemical synthesis, particularly for introducing strong chelating groups. This dianhydride is predominantly utilized as a reagent for protein modification and structural analysis, enabling precise functionalization through its ability to react with amino groups.

Protein Modification Reagent
Diethylenetriaminepentaacetic acid dianhydride is employed to covalently attach chelating groups to proteins. This modification is crucial for applications requiring metal ion binding, such as in protein structural studies or the development of metal-containing biomolecules.
Bioconjugation and Labelling
This compound facilitates the conjugation of DTPA (diethylenetriaminepentaacetic acid) moieties onto biomolecules, including proteins and peptides. Such conjugations are valuable for diagnostic imaging, radiopharmaceutical development, and targeted drug delivery systems.
Chemical Synthesis Intermediate
As a reactive anhydride, it acts as an organic building block in the synthesis of more complex molecules. Its structure allows for reactions with nucleophiles, making it useful in the preparation of functionalized materials and compounds.
Proteomics Research
In proteomics, this reagent can be used for specific amino acid modification, particularly lysine residues, enabling advanced techniques for protein characterization and analysis within complex biological systems.
| Molecular weight | 357.32 |
|---|---|
| Empirical formula | C14H19N3O8 |
| Assay | 98% |
| Storage temperature | −20°C |
| Application | Reagent for introducing a strong chelator onto proteins. |
| Melting point | 182-184 °C(lit.) |
